I think banana is a part of a lot of Hefes. Read your yeast description.

If a hefe doesn’t have a banana flavor, you’re ding something wrong. As to the gushing, it could be due to bottling before fermentation was done or it could be due to an infection.

Very true as stated above. The banana/clove flavors is when i realized i dont prefer true hefes but rather i love wheat ales. This is why i now only use wyeast 1010 for my “wheatie” beers.
